Star Wars Rogue Leader: Rogue Squadron IIStrengths: Beautiful graphics, Dolby Pro Logic II support, controls, reliving Star Wars fantasies. Weakness: Too challenging at times, no multiplayer modes. Factor 5 has done a great job recreating all the Star Wars moments from the original trilogy. Graphically, this game is without peer as all the ships, lasers, environments are faithfully rendered in polygon form. Everything is drop dead gorgeous. Even a few movie clips were thrown in for good measure. With Dolby Pro Logic II support, the sound can be quite immersing (if you have the right sound gear). The game makes great use of the Gamecube controller as the right and left triggers have multiple functions depending on how far your push the buttons in. The great innovation in this series is that you can now command other people in your fleet. Although it's quite simplistic (flee, support, attack, etc.), it's a welcome addition to the relatively solitary experience. There's incentive to go back and play the levels again as you are rewarded with various medals for how well you do. The game can be incredibly difficult and frustrating at times, especially if you don't know the exact objective of the mission. Star Wars Rogue Leader: Rogue Squadron IIStrengths: Great graphics, encapsulates Star Wars feel Weakness: Difficulty ramps up pretty quickly, still just a Star Wars game You would think that with every console generation getting another Star Wars game that looks just like the movies and lets you play all kinds of classic scenes, the concept would get tired and gameplay stale. And all your thoughts in this regard would be wrong. Once again, here comes a Star Wars game that looks even closer to how the movies looks and puts you right in the action. The flight controls seem accurate (like anyone would know anyway) and handle well in the game. The locations are varied and numerous and the audio is always great. Factor 5 knows exactly what they are doing. The difficulty starts off average, and then later on really hits you as death after death will greet the novice player until they develop an adequate skill level. The same convention as in previous games remains where you get medals based on how well you do and can unlock a large amount of extras to encourage replay. One particularly extra I really enjoyed and think most games would benefit from is an audio commentary track on the hoth level where the developers are telling you stuff (just like a dvd) as you play the game.
